Stress hair loss can be traced back to the stress hormone cortisol, which triggers your hair to enter its resting phase. It can also take a while to show up, so you may not see the shedding until three months after the stressful event. A 2020 review suggests that caffeine in topical products, like shampoos and conditioners, could prevent hair loss as effectively as drug-based treatments. Caffeine may promote hair growth by stimulating the metabolism and proliferation of cells.

Certain physical conditions can impact the rate that your hair falls out. Many parents experience significant hair loss after having a baby (after experiencing a fuller head of hair during pregnancy), known as postpartum hair loss. Hair loss may occur after major surgeries, other illnesses and infections, and severe blood loss. Oral medications like Propecia (finasteride), typically prescribed for male hair loss, can work by blocking hormones linked to hair loss. Aldactone (spironolactone) is generally prescribed for female hair loss and can help regulate hormones responsible for hair thinning.
